Output 32e7f7dddbdc826c4d7d6155c7bf6ff216f734426c3ef0a12ffe7b2faae39f03:0

value
1273080549
script pubkey
OP_0 OP_PUSHBYTES_20 f86ec0ec22e0c12f9636c6a11891fa006e4899c5
address
tb1qlphvpmpzurqjl93kc6s33y06qphy3xw9fykdzn
transaction
32e7f7dddbdc826c4d7d6155c7bf6ff216f734426c3ef0a12ffe7b2faae39f03
confirmations
106074
spent
true